The phenomenon of frequently squandered chances could well be replicated in the Championship when it returns, and sides who've been ruthless throughout the season are likely to have an upper hand over those who've struggled. Here's where Leeds United rank in the second tier shots-to-goals league table this season, with stats provided by Transfermarkt.
13. West Bromwich Albion
Total shots at goal: 346. Goals: 64. Shot success rate: 18.5% Photo: Nathan Stirk
14. Reading
Total shots at goal: 252. Goals: 46. Shot success rate: 18.3% Photo: Morgan Harlow
15. Hull City
Total shots at goal: 290. Goals: 49. Shot success rate: 16.9% Photo: George Wood
16. Huddersfield Town
Total shots at goal: 272. Goals: 45. Shot success rate: 16.5% Photo: George Wood
17. Nottingham Forest
Total shots at goal: 294. Goals: 48. Shot success rate: 16.3% Photo: Nathan Stirk
18. Wigan Athletic
Total shots at goal: 237. Goals: 38. Shot success rate: 16% Photo: Charlotte Tattersall
